*Ozric Tentacles – Hothouse, Bournemouth, Dorset, UK – 15th September 1990 September 15, 1990January 22, 2023 ~ tenzenmen guessing the date – was sometime in September 1990 Tell your friends:TwitterFacebookPinterestEmailTumblrRedditWhatsAppLike this:Like Loading... Related